VForms is a specialized software tool designed to transform standard YouTube videos into interactive, data-collecting experiences by embedding questionnaires directly into the video timeline. It serves content creators, marketers, product managers, and UX researchers who need to gather precise, contextual feedback from their audience without disrupting the viewing flow. The primary purpose is to merge the passive act of watching a video with the active engagement of form completion, thereby capturing insights at the exact moment a viewer processes specific information. This direct integration eliminates the common disconnect between watching content and later recalling impressions for a separate survey, making feedback more accurate and actionable for the creator.

The first major feature group is the ability to embed questionnaires directly into the YouTube video timeline. Users paste any YouTube URL into VForms and can then place questions at precise timestamps throughout the video's duration. This means a question can appear exactly when a relevant product feature is demonstrated or a key concept is explained. The system supports various input types for these questions, allowing for multiple-choice, open-text, and other response formats tailored to the needed data. This feature matters because it captures feedback in context, ensuring that responses are tied directly to the content just viewed, which dramatically increases the accuracy and relevance of the collected data compared to post-viewing surveys.
A second critical feature group is the implementation of skip logic based on viewer responses. This functionality allows the form creator to design conditional pathways within the video questionnaire. For example, if a viewer answers "No" to a question about a feature, the form can automatically skip to a different part of the video or a follow-up question that explores why, rather than showing irrelevant content. This dynamic adaptation creates a personalized viewing and feedback experience for each user, making the interaction more efficient and engaging. It ensures that viewers are only presented with questions and video segments that are pertinent to their specific responses, which improves completion rates and data quality.

Additional capabilities include the option to embed these interactive video forms directly onto external websites using a provided iframe code snippet. This allows creators to host the interactive experience on their own landing pages, product sites, or learning platforms without requiring viewers to visit a separate VForms page. The tool also provides analytics for collecting and analyzing responses, giving creators a dashboard to review the feedback gathered at each timestamp. Furthermore, the platform is completely free, lowering the barrier to entry for individuals and teams wanting to experiment with interactive video content without upfront investment, which encourages widespread adoption and testing.
The product works technically by acting as a layer over standard YouTube videos. Users input a YouTube URL, and VForms provides an interface to overlay question elements at specific timecodes. When shared, the video plays within the VForms player or embedded frame, and the questions appear as interactive components at the predetermined moments. The system handles the response collection in the background, associating each answer with the corresponding user and timestamp. This approach leverages the ubiquity and reliability of YouTube's hosting while adding a custom interactive shell, requiring no special video hosting or complex coding from the user.

Concrete use cases are abundant: for product demos, a company can embed questions at moments when new features are shown to gauge immediate interest and comprehension. In UX research, a prototype walkthrough video can have questions placed at key interaction points to collect usability feedback in real-time. For educational content, instructors can insert knowledge-check questions throughout a lecture video to assess student understanding and engagement. Marketing teams can use it for ad testing, placing feedback prompts right after value propositions are presented to measure impact instantly, streamlining the creative validation process.
